0

我找到了这个用于字母数字检查的代码(“字母、数字、空格或下划线”),但我想更改,所以我只能写字母或数字。谁能告诉我如何更改此代码:

function(value, element) {
    return this.optional(element) || /^\w+$/i.test(value);}

谢谢!

格雷格

4

2 回答 2

2

这应该这样做:

function(value, element)
{
    return this.optional(element) || /^[a-zA-Z0-9]+$/i.test(value);
}

编辑:好的,知道为什么我不能很好地获得这种格式,但重要的部分是将 \w 替换为字符类([] 中的位)。

于 2010-03-29T11:58:12.690 回答
0

我已经使用了很多年了:

http://www.itgroup.com.ph/alphanumeric/

看一看

于 2010-03-29T11:58:43.040 回答